Bassist Turns Into Santa While Playing 12 Increasingly Difficult Renditions of ‘The Twelve Days of Christmas’December 23, 2021
An Animatronic T. Rex at the Natural History Museum in London Sports a Festive Dinosaur Christmas SweaterDecember 8, 2021
George Harrison Breaks Out Into a Pirate Song After Teasing ‘My Sweet Lord’ in 1975 Christmas SpecialJanuary 4, 2022